IN THE HIGH COURT OF JUDICATURE OF BOMBAY

BENCH AT AURANGABAD WRIT PETITION NO.4438 OF 2015 Dr.Sachin s/o Manikrao Deshmukh Petitioner

Versus

The State of Maharashtra & others Respondents Mr.S.M.Godsay, advocate for the petitioner Mrs.M.A.Deshpande, A.G.P. for Respondents No.1 to 4. Mr.A.M.Karad, advocate for Respondents No.5 & 6. CORAM : R.M.BORDE & P.R.BORA, JJ.

DATE : 07th August, 2015 PER COURT:

An affidavit-in-reply has been presented on behalf of Respondent No.6 wherein it is stated that Respondent No.6 would take away the Sonography machine and keep the same in the custody of Respondents No.5 and 6 at a suitable place in sealed condition.

The sonography machine shall be shifted on drawing a panchanama as expeditiously as possible, preferably within two weeks from today. The responsibility to upkeep the machine in proper condition would be of Respondents No.5 and 6 after the same is taken over in their possession.

In view of the affidavit-in-reply presented by Respondent No.6, grievance raised by the petitioner, in this petition, stands redressed. It would be open for the petitioner to

{2} wp443815.odt tender an appropriate application to the concerned authority seeking suspension of the registration or for grant of an exemption from tendering periodical returns.

Writ Petition stands disposed of.
